This is a very rare early production Swiss contract Luger manufactured by the newly renamed Mauser factory. These 1934 Mauser banner commercial contract Luger pistols were for sale inside Germany, also for foreign contracts and were made up of a combination of left over DWM factory parts along with newly manufactured Mauser Luger parts. These Swiss contract Lugers can be found with both the blank chamber as in this case and those with the "Swiss Cross in a Sunburst". The serial number range for this model is between serial number 1275v-1920v with a total production quantity of approximately 645. The top of the chamber area is blank with the standard Mauser banner markings on front toggle. The left side of the barrel extension, the left side of the breechblock and the underside of the barrel all have the early "crown/U" commercial proof. The front of the frame and underside of the barrel both carry the full serial number of 1521 and the various smaller parts only marked with the last two digits (21) of the serial number. The only exception is the replaced hold-open latch and the fining pin, both of which carry the early gothic "S" proof found on 1934 "K" Lugers, indicating parts were pulled from normal Mauser Luger production for these contracts. It is fitted with the standard checkered walnut grips. It has an early nickel plated unmarked commercial magazine with the unmarked aluminum base.

Very fine with 90% of the original early Mauser blue finish. Wear on the edges and high spots mixed with thinning on the grip straps. The various small parts retain 70% of their straw colors. The grips are excellent and beautiful with sharp original checkering on both sides. A really top condition early Commercial Mauser Banner Luger.
